Panthers Outlast Hendrix in Birmingham

Box Score BIRMINGHAM, Ala. - Hendrix traveled east to Birmingham, Ala. as part of the Southern Athletic Association opener with a showdown against Birmingham-Southern College Saturday night. Ultimately, the Warriors fell 7-1 to the Panthers to fall to 3-5-0 on the season and 0-1 in conference play.

HOW IT HAPPENED
- The Panthers struck first just over two minutes into the match to take the early 1-0 edge.
- Junior Safin Attwal soon tied the match up at 1-all in the 18th minute after freshman Christian Perez found Attwal.
- Trailing 3-1 at the break, BSC tacked on four more goals in the second half for the 7-1 win.
- Sophomore Josh Neuman carded three saves in over 81 minutes of action while junior Lamar Curtis did not allow any goals in eight minutes of relief at the net.
- Attwal's goal in the 18th minute was his third of the season; tying him with sophomore Jack Butler for the most on the team.
- As a collective unit, Hendrix recorded eight shots; three of which were registered as shots on goal.
- Perez's assist to Attwal was his fourth of the year; tying him with freshman Jackson Goodwin for the most on the team.

WHAT WAS SAID
"Give credit to BSC for having an athletic group that is very dangerous on the counter attack," said Head Coach Matt Kern. "After giving up an early goal, I was proud of how we responded to equalize and thought the first 30 minutes of the match was pretty even. However, the Panthers overwhelmed us in the second half and I need to work to sort out our shape in defensive transitions. We will recover and get ready for Ecclesia on Monday."
